Limestone.Quartzite is a compact, hard, nonfoliated, medium to coarsely crystalline, and almost mono mineral metamorphic rocks with granoblastic texture. The isometric grain shape and their jagged contacts are a consequence of the process of recrystallization and loss of primary forms and contacts of grain under high pressure and high-temperature conditions.The hardness of Quartzite is 6-7 whereas its compressive strength is 115.00 N/mm 2. Streak is the color of rock when it is crushed or powdered. The streak of Quartzite is white whereas its fracture is uneven, splintery or conchoidal. Luster of Quartzite is the interaction of light with the surface of Quartzite. If you are remodeling an entire kitchen, prices will vary for all the different elements.Quartzite is a metamorphic rock derived from sandstone that is distinguished from sandstone by its fracture. Sandstone breaks along grain boundaries, whereas quartzite is so well indurated (hardened) that it breaks across constituent grains. Quartzite is a metamorphic rock consisting largely or entirely of quartz 1. In the vast majority of cases, it is a metamorphosed sandstone. Pure quartzite is grayish rock with only one dominating mineral — quartz. Width of sample 14 cm. The transition from sandstone to quartzite is gradational. There is little mineralogical change.
